AV200 and LED light interference

Hi,

 

I have been working for days to fix my drop outs of the powerline extenders I have in my study - I traced it to an LED up-light that I've had for 2 years, so I assume the bulb is dying and sending out too much interference.

 

Just thought I'd pass it on in case it helps someone else !

    What testing did you actually do? 
    most issues I've ran into with powerline extenders are from other devices. Usually something going bad on the powerline thats injecting intererence. 

    You're best bet is to put the powerline devices on the same circuit and test them. If they run decent, its usually not the powerline devices. Its not always true because whatever is going bad could really be causing issues, but its the easiest test. 

    But the AV200 is a pretty old device and old standards. Sadly, netgear really hasn't been in the powerline market much.
